Arman Finca Os Loureiros is a limited-production white wine made primarily from the Treixadura variety, accompanied by small proportions of Godello and Albariño. It comes from a specific plot in the Ribadavia area, where the vines grow on slopes with a privileged sun exposure. What makes this wine special is its aging on lees and its time in oak, which gives it a structure and complexity that exceed the average while retaining the citrus and floral freshness typical of Ribeiro. On the nose, it is intense, with notes of ripe white fruit, laurel (honoring its name, loureiro), and a subtle mineral background. On the palate, it is unctuous, broad, and has a balanced acidity that promises excellent evolution in the bottle.
